Description
Marsovskaya Secondary School is a prominent agricultural educational and production institution located in the Tselinny District of the Altai Krai, Russia. Established in the mid-20th century, the institution has long served as a center for practical agricultural learning and experimental crop cultivation. Its reputation is built on a deep integration of academic curriculum with field-based farming, allowing the organization to maintain a strong focus on high-quality grain production and scientific approaches to regional crop management.
The company specializes in the cultivation of field crops, with a specific historical focus on the production of buckwheat. By leveraging the favorable soil and climatic conditions of the Altai region, the school has established itself as a reliable contributor to the local agricultural economy. Its activities span from foundational agricultural training to the large-scale management of land resources, adhering to traditional farming practices while consistently refining techniques to ensure stable yields and consistent quality within the domestic grain market.
